Summary

Overview

In 2024, Balasore averaged an AQI of 131 while Ghaziabad averaged 177 — a 46-point (35%) gap, with Ghaziabad the more polluted and Balasore the cleaner of the two. On 356 days when both cities reported, Balasore was cleaner on 263 of them; the average daily gap was 94 AQI points.

Seasonality & days

Balasore peaks in January, while Ghaziabad peaks in November. Balasore logged 0.2% Severe days and 42.9%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Ghaziabad was 12.2% Severe and 13.700000000000001%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Balasore 29 days, Ghaziabad 19 days.

Year-over-year progress

Balasore has improved by 58 AQI points (30.7%) from 2023 to 2024; Ghaziabad has improved by 115 AQI points (39.4%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Balasore reached AQI 406 at Kalidaspur (OSPCB) on 2024-01-16; Ghaziabad hit AQI 500 at Vasundhara (UPPCB) on 2017-12-21.

Station-level disparity

Balasore spans 1 CPCB stations with a 0-point spread (min 141, max 141); Ghaziabad spans 4 stations with a 30-point spread (min 198, max 228).
